Jonathan T. Paine is a scholar working on Neurology, Genetics and Pathology and Forensic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Jonathan T. Paine has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 334 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Neurology, 6 papers in Genetics and 4 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ine. Recurrent topics in Jonathan T. Paine's work include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ers), CNS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(3 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(2 papers). Jonathan T. Paine is often cited by papers focused on Glioma Diagnosis and Treatment (6 papers), CNS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(3 papers) and Neuroblastoma Research and Treatments (2 papers). Jonathan T. Paine collaborates with scholars based in Japan and United States. Jonathan T. Paine's co-authors include Hajime Handa, Junkoh Yamashita, Toshiki Yamasaki, H. Hunt Batjer, Duke Samson, Akira Uno, Masatsune Ishikawa, Reinin Asato, Yuzuru Tashiro and Tomoko Okumura and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of neurosurgery, Neurosurgery and Acta Neurochirurgica.
